`
sbfivwsll
  • 浏览: 63931 次
  • 性别: Icon_minigender_1
  • 来自: 四川
社区版块
存档分类
最新评论

eclipse/myeclise 自定义注释中的变量名称

阅读更多

eclipse/myeclipse中自带了几种注释变量名称。这些名称能够帮助我们在注释中添加一些有用的、重复的东西。但是其提供的名称有限,往往我们需要在其上添加一些其它的名称,那么应该如何添加呢,在网络上搜索一段时间后,找到了做法。后文将以myeclipse 2013,添加一个自定义的myVersion变量名为例,介绍做的步骤:

 

1、在myeclipse/plugins目录下找到类似以下结构的2个jar包:

org.eclipse.text.XXXX.jar

org.eclipse.jdt.ui_XXXX.jar,其中的XXXX是ecilpse/myeclipse发布时,jar包后边跟的版本号。按前边的内容查找即可以找到类似的jar包。

 

 

 

2、在org.eclipse.text_3.5.200.v20120523-1310.jar\org\eclipse\jface\text\templates目录结构下,在TextTemplateMessages.properties文件中添加一个资源提示信息:

GlobalVariables.variable.description.myVersion= Version of the code

 

 

此资源将在注释模版中添加变量时给与提示。

 

 

 

3、修改org.eclipse.text_3.5.200.v20120523-1310.jar\org\eclipse\jface\text\templates目录包下的类:GlobalTemplateVariables,将此类反编译(反编译后再次编译所需要依赖的包见最后一张图,有点多,不止是这三个类所依赖的包,还有其它的东东依赖的包,懒得分了)后的代码中添加上定义的变量的类(参考其内的user等类):

 这里最好使用一个新类,没必要反编译GlobalTemplateVariables修改。

 

 

4、修改org.eclipse.jdt.ui_3.8.2.v20130107-165834.jar\org\eclipse\jdt\internal\corext\template\java目录包下的类:CodeTemplateContextType,将此类反编译后的代码中的构造函数中添加上MyVersion实例,以支持${myVersion}变量:

 

 

 

5、修改第1步中找到的两个jar包:将修改后的类及属性文件复制到原有的jar包中、替换掉原来的类:GlobalTemplateVariables、TextTemplateMessages.properties、CodeTemplateContextType,并将修改后的两个jar包复制到myeclipse/plugins目录中,替换原有的jar包(最好将原有的jar包备份后再替换,替换时,要保证myeclipse没有支行;原因就不解释了):

 

 

 

 

 

 

 

6、使用:在myeclispe.ini里边添加上环境变量名:-DmyVersion=self 1.0,并启动myeclipse。

并在注释模版中添加我们自定义的变量,并生成生成注释,可以看到self 1.0 已经被自动添加到类的注释中去了(这并不是我手工添加的哟。。。)。

 

 

 

 

分享到:
评论

相关推荐

    eclipse/myeclipse快捷键

    ### Eclipse/MyEclipse 快捷键详解 #### 常用编辑操作 - **Ctrl+1**: **快速修复**。这是一个非常实用的功能,当你的代码出现错误时,可以通过此...掌握这些快捷键将极大提升你在Eclipse/MyEclipse中的开发体验。

    Eclipse/MyEclipse Java注释模板设置详解

    在Java开发过程中,Eclipse和MyEclipse作为两款流行的集成开发环境(IDEs),提供了许多便利的功能,其中包括自定义代码注释模板。这篇详细的教程将深入讲解如何在Eclipse和MyEclipse中设置Java注释模板,以提高开发...

    eclipse/Myeclipse注释模板

    Eclipse 和 MyEclipse 是两款非常流行的 Java 开发集成环境,它们提供了强大的自定义注释模板功能,帮助开发者快速编写规范、一致的注释。本文将详细介绍如何在 Eclipse 和 MyEclipse 中设置和使用注释模板,以及...

    Eclipse/MyEclipse注释模板和格式化模板的使用

    在Eclipse和MyEclipse中,你可以为不同的代码类型(如类、方法、变量)创建自定义的注释模板。例如,你可以设定一个类注释模板,包含作者、日期、版权等信息,只需简单地输入快捷键或通过菜单选择,就能自动插入完整...

    Eclipse/MyEclipse快捷键

    本文将详细介绍Eclipse/MyEclipse中的各种快捷键,包括编辑、重构、查看、作用域等功能,帮助开发者更加高效地进行软件开发工作。 #### 二、编辑功能 编辑功能快捷键主要涉及文本的增删改查,以及一些特定的编辑...

    eclipse/myeclipse 反编译插件

    值得注意的是,反编译的结果可能与原始源代码略有不同,因为反编译过程是对字节码的逆向工程,无法完全恢复所有的注释和原始变量命名。但大多数情况下,它足以帮助理解代码逻辑。 在实际开发中,反编译插件可以用于...

    Eclipse/MyEclipse怎么设置个性化代码注释及排版模板

    例如,点击`Methods`,在右侧的编辑框中输入自定义的方法注释模板,可以包含变量如`${date}`、`${time}`、`${author}`等,IDE会自动填充这些信息。 5. 完成编辑后,点击`Apply`,然后`OK`保存设置。 对于代码排版...

    Eclipse/MyEclipse使用方法技巧大全

    Eclipse 和 MyEclipse 是两款非常流行的 Java 集成开发环境(IDE),被广泛应用于 Java 应用程序的开发中。为了提高开发效率,掌握一些常用的快捷键是非常必要的。 **1. 基本编辑快捷键** - **Ctrl+1 快速修复**:...

    eclipse myeclipse java 代码 注释 模板

    在Eclipse MyEclipse中,代码模板功能允许用户预定义代码块,这些代码块可以是常见的类、方法、变量声明,甚至注释。当需要插入这些常见结构时,只需通过快捷键或菜单选项就能快速插入,极大地提高了编码速度。 3....

    Myeclipse/eclipse注释模板一键导入配置

    总结来说,"Myeclipse/eclipse注释模板一键导入配置"是提高开发效率的重要手段,通过导入"配置myeclipse注释模板.txt"和"codetemplates.xml"文件,可以快速地定制和统一团队的代码注释风格,使得代码更易于理解和...

    myeclipse/eclipse设置java文档注释

    本文将详细介绍如何在 myEclipse 和 Eclipse IDE 中配置 Java 文档注释,通过自动化工具减少重复工作,提高开发效率。 #### 二、Java 文档注释的重要性 Java 文档注释(也称为 Javadoc 注释)是一种特殊格式的注释...

    Eclipse/myEclispe反编译插件

    值得注意的是,虽然JAD提供了一种方便的方式查看字节码,但反编译的结果可能并不完全与原始源代码相同,因为编译器会进行优化,可能会丢失某些注释和变量名。此外,如果原代码进行了混淆处理,反编译后的代码可能...

    Eclipse&MyEclipse_(注释模板详细)

    在Eclipse和MyEclipse这两个流行的Java集成开发环境中,自定义注释模板是提高编码效率和保持代码规范性的重要手段。通过设置不同的注释模板,开发者可以快速为源代码的不同部分添加标准化的注释,包括文件、类、字段...

    如何控制代码格式(eclipse&myeclipse通用版)

    在 Eclipse 和 MyEclipse 中,可以通过以下步骤自定义代码模板: 1. 进入“Window”->“Preferences”(Eclipse) 或 “Window”->“Settings”(MyEclipse)。 2. 选择“Java”->“Code Template”。 3. 在这里可以...

    Eclipse、MyEclipse开发工具

    Spket还支持各种JavaScript库和框架,如AngularJS、Dojo、jQuery等,使得在Eclipse或MyEclipse中编写JavaScript代码更加便捷。 **MyEclipse** 是Eclipse的商业版本,它集成了许多用于Web开发的工具和服务。...

    嵌入到eclipse和myeclipse中的class源码查看器

    "嵌入到eclipse和myeclipse中的class源码查看器"是一个非常实用的工具,它使得开发者能够在IDE内直接查看这些无法直接关联到.java源文件的.class文件的源码,极大地提高了调试和学习效率。 Eclipse和MyEclipse都是...

    Eclipse自定义模板设置

    要使用 Eclipse 的自定义模板设置,首先需要打开 Eclipse 或 MyEclipse 工具,然后创建或打开一个 Java 工程。接着,点击菜单 Window->Preferences,弹出首选项设置窗口。在左侧的选项列表中,选择 Java->Code Style...

Global site tag (gtag.js) - Google Analytics